## Date Localization Basics

All date rendering in the Pellwood Scheduler goes through the `fmtDate` helper, which reads the viewer's locale from session context — never from the browser directly. When reviewing PRs, reject any direct use of native date formatting calls; they bypass our locale fallback chain and break right-to-left layouts. Snapshot tests must cover at least the three pilot locales. Edge cases (lunar calendars, week numbering) are documented in the i18n handbook. For reviewer questions, reach the localization guild.

escalation mailbox, kagef-kawef: frador_zorix@tolvaqlabs.internal

# Session Handling: Dark Mode in the Plover Admin Dashboard

Dark-mode preference is stored per session, not per account, so plugins must read the `theme` claim from the session payload rather than caching it. When a session refreshes, the preference is re-sent. Plugins rendering custom panels should honor this claim on every request. Testing against the sandbox session API requires authentication; use the bearer token below.

login token, yajeg-fawif: eyJhbGciOiJIUzI1NiIsInR5cCI6IkpXVCJ9.eyJzdWIiOiIEdPQYnZXaZIn0.HSRTnYZBx0Qc

Subject: Parchmill cut-over wrap-up

Hi — quick summary for your review. We cut over to the new Parchmill markdown pipeline last night with no rollbacks. Sanitization now happens pre-cache, so stale unsafe HTML can't leak from old entries; we also purged the render cache entirely. One straggler worker ran the old build for ten minutes, already terminated. The production pipeline currently runs with these settings.

config for bawip-badup:
ULAAEL_HOST=ulaael.zemvarsys.internal
ULAAEL_PORT=8000